Why You Need a 501c3 Tax Deductible Donation Letter
When a donor contributes to a 501(c)(3) nonprofit organization, they are typically eligible to claim that donation as a tax deduction. However, the IRS requires written acknowledgment for donations over a certain amount, usually $250. This letter serves as official proof of the donation and must include specific details to be considered valid.
Without a proper donation acknowledgment, donors risk losing their tax benefits — and nonprofits may face operational or reputational setbacks.
What Should a 501c3 Donation Letter Include?
A compliant 501c3 tax-deductible donation letter should cover:
- Donor’s full name and address
- Name and address of the nonprofit organization
- The organization’s tax identification number (TIN)
- Date and amount of the donation
- Statement confirming no goods or services were provided in return, or a description if applicable
- Impact of the donation (optional, but often appreciated)

Best Practices for Donation Acknowledgments
To make the most of your 501(c)(3) tax-deductible donation letters, keep these tips in mind:
- Send promptly after receiving a donation — ideally within 7–14 days.
- Confirm the nonprofit’s tax-exempt status before issuing any donation letters.
- Maintain organized records of all letters issued for potential IRS audits.
- Personalize your message where possible to build stronger donor relationships.
